Casio EX-V7PCMag have reviewed the Casio EX-V7, the world’s slimmest digital camera with a 7X optical zoom lens (equivalent to 38-266mm on a 35mm film camera).

“Casio’s new Exilim EX-V7 is one of the first 7X optical, 7.2-megapixel ultracompacts with image stabilization, to hit the market. The introduction of this advanced and stylish camera proves Casio has plenty of game, especially in the point-and-shoot space, where the company consistently strives to innovate. Even better, the EX-V7 has a nice design, reminiscent of some of Sony’s striking compacts. That said, the Exilim doesn’t quite measure up in a few key areas.”
